typescript
import { Agent } from "@mastra/core/agent";
import { createMCPClient } from "@mastra/mcp";
import { openai } from "@ai-sdk/openai";

async function main() {
  // Your Vinkius token — get it at cloud.vinkius.com
  const mcpClient = await createMCPClient({
    servers: {
      "sparkpost": {
        url: "https://edge.vinkius.com/[YOUR_TOKEN_HERE]/mcp",
      },
    },
  });

  const tools = await mcpClient.getTools();
  const agent = new Agent({
    name: "SparkPost Agent",
    instructions:
      "You help users interact with SparkPost " +
      "using 10 tools.",
    model: openai("gpt-4o"),
    tools,
  });

  const result = await agent.generate(
    "What can I do with SparkPost?"
  );
  console.log(result.text);
}

main();

How to Connect SparkPost to Mastra AI via MCP

Follow these steps to integrate the SparkPost MCP Server with Mastra AI.

01

Install dependencies

Run npm install @mastra/core @mastra/mcp @ai-sdk/openai

02

Replace the token

Replace [YOUR_TOKEN_HERE] with your Vinkius token

03

Run the agent

Save to agent.ts and run with npx tsx agent.ts

04

Explore tools

Mastra discovers 10 tools from SparkPost via MCP

SparkPost MCP Tools for Mastra AI (10)

These 10 tools become available when you connect SparkPost to Mastra AI via MCP:

01

create_template

Provide a unique ID, display name, subject and valid HTML. Creates a new HTML email template

02

delete_suppression_record

This action is irreversible. Removes an email address from the suppression list

03

delete_template

This action is irreversible. Permanently deletes an email template

04

get_deliverability_metrics

Retrieves account-wide deliverability and performance metrics

05

get_template_details

Retrieves the structure and content of a specific template

06

list_bounce_events

Lists recent email bounce events

07

list_suppression_list

g. due to unsubscribes or spam complaints). Lists addresses on the global suppression list

08

list_templates

Lists all draft and published email templates

09

list_webhooks

Lists all active event webhooks

10

send_email

Provide from_email, to_email, subject and plain text content. Sends an email via SparkPost transmissions

SparkPost + Mastra AI FAQ

Common questions about integrating SparkPost MCP Server with Mastra AI.

01

How does Mastra AI connect to MCP servers?

Create an MCPClient with the server URL and pass it to your agent. Mastra discovers all tools and makes them available with full TypeScript types.
02

Can Mastra agents use tools from multiple servers?

Yes. Pass multiple MCP clients to the agent constructor. Mastra merges all tool schemas and the agent can call any tool from any server.
03

Does Mastra support workflow orchestration?

Yes. Mastra has a built-in workflow engine that lets you chain MCP tool calls with branching logic, error handling, and parallel execution.
